NATION:  ESTONIA

1.0 STATISTICS (based on World Christian Encyclopedia)

1.1 CHRISTIANS IN OVERALL POPULATION:
1.11 Overall Population
1970: 1,365,000
2000: 1,396,000
1.12 Christians in Overall Population
1970: 618,300; 45.3%
2000: 886,553; 63.5%
